GENERAL OVERVIEW OF THE JOB:   
The Marketing Associate is an early career marketing position that will gain exposure and skills in a multitude of marketing disciplines while adding value across product marketing, integrated marketing, enterprise marketing, and analytics. This position will have set rotations where the incumbent will be embedded on marketing teams and own delivery of content, collateral, channel execution, project management and/or analytics.

As part of AEL’s Early Talent Program, you’ll have the opportunity to grow your career through structured mentorship, professional development, and networking experiences. Our cohort-based approach fosters connection, collaboration, and exposure to various areas of the business, ensuring a well-rounded start to your career.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:  

Participate in a rotation program to learn technical skills and deliver value aligned with highest priority marketing efforts at the time. This may include:
•    Assist with developing and managing content, social media and email marketing programs
•    Evaluate and monitor campaign performance on an ongoing basis by analyzing key metrics and creating comprehensive reports
•    Manage relationships with external vendors to ensure high-quality and timely execution of marketing programs, and to ensure competitiveness
•    Support the marketing department’s initiatives with the planning, executing, and tracking of marketing programs such as email, event, social media, or content marketing
•    Independently coordinate marketing and community events, including overseeing logistics, managing registrations, coordinating with vendors, creating itineraries, and ordering marketing collateral
•    Coordinate product, event, or content email marketing campaigns, including copy, scheduling, testing, and database management
•    Create, proofread, and edit copy for various marketing channels, ensuring consistent voice and error-free communications. 
•    Stay up to date with industry trends and marketing communication best practices
